Common Sliding Glass Door Problems in Hayward Homes

Over time, sliding patio doors are subject to wear from constant use, exposure to the elements, and the natural settling of your home. Recognizing the symptoms early can help you address minor issues before they become major, costly repairs. The most frequent complaints from Hayward homeowners include doors that are difficult to slide, compromised security, and visual or insulation problems with the glass itself.

  • Stuck or Hard-to-Slide Doors: This is the most common issue. It's typically caused by worn-out rollers, a buildup of dirt and debris in the bottom track, or a track that has become bent or damaged 1 2. You might notice the door scraping, requiring excessive force to move, or coming off its track entirely.
  • Lock and Handle Problems: A door that won't lock properly is a serious security concern. Problems can range from a broken or loose handle to a misaligned latch that no longer catches in the strike plate (keeper) 1 3. This misalignment can often occur if the door frame has shifted slightly.
  • Foggy or Broken Glass: Condensation or fogging between the panes of a double-glazed unit indicates a failed seal, which means the insulating gas has escaped and the window's energy efficiency is compromised 1. Obviously, cracked or shattered glass from impact requires immediate attention for safety and weather protection.
  • Frame and Alignment Issues: The door frame itself can sustain damage from weather, impact, or moisture. Warping or damage to the frame will prevent the door from sitting square and operating correctly, often leading to drafts and security issues 1 2.

Professional Repair Services Available Locally

When a DIY fix isn't enough or you're dealing with complex components like the glass panel, hiring a professional is the best course of action. Local specialists in the Hayward area offer a comprehensive range of services to address every part of your sliding glass door system.

  • Roller Replacement: Worn nylon or plastic rollers are a primary cause of sticking doors. Professionals will remove the door, extract the old rollers, and install new, high-quality stainless steel or ball-bearing rollers designed for smooth, quiet gliding and long-term durability 1 4 5.
  • Track Repair and Cleaning: Technicians can thoroughly clean the aluminum track of all obstructions-dirt, rust, pet hair-and make necessary repairs. For severely damaged tracks, they can often replace sections or the entire track assembly to restore a perfectly level pathway for the door 1 2.
  • Hardware Repair and Replacement: This service covers fixing or replacing all the mechanical parts, including handles, locks, latches, and the strike plates they engage with. A pro will ensure everything is properly aligned and functions securely 1 4.
  • Glass Replacement: For fogged insulating glass or broken panes, a glass expert can remove the damaged glass unit (lite) from the door frame and install a new one. They can often provide energy-efficient options with Low-E coatings to improve your home's thermal performance 1 4.
  • Frame Repair and Adjustment: Specialists can repair minor damage to door frames, re-shim the assembly to ensure it is perfectly plumb and level, and adjust the height and alignment of the door to eliminate drafts and operational problems 2.

What to Expect: Repair Timelines and Service Options

The time required to fix your sliding door depends entirely on the nature of the problem. Understanding the general timelines can help you plan accordingly.

  • Quick and Same-Day Fixes: Many common issues, such as cleaning and lubricating a dirty track, replacing worn rollers, or adjusting a misaligned latch, can often be completed in a single visit, sometimes within a few hours 1 6. Several local companies prioritize these minor repairs.
  • Complex and Glass Repairs: Jobs involving custom glass replacement or significant frame work will take longer. The timeline can range from a day to several days, primarily depending on the availability of the specific glass size or type needed for your door 1 4.
  • Emergency Services: For situations involving broken glass that compromises your home's security or weather sealing, some providers in the Bay Area offer 24/7 emergency boarding up and repair services to secure your property quickly 1 6.

Understanding Repair Costs in Hayward

The cost for sliding glass door repair is not one-size-fits-all; it varies based on the specific repair needed, the quality of parts, and the labor involved. Here's a general breakdown of what you might expect for common services in the Hayward area, based on typical industry pricing 5 7. Always request a detailed, written estimate from your chosen professional.

  • Roller Replacement: Installing new rollers typically ranges from $100 to $220, including both parts and labor.
  • Track Repair: Cleaning and minor adjustments are on the lower end, while repairing or replacing a damaged track section can cost between $100 and $350.
  • Lock or Handle Repair/Replacement: Fixing or swapping out hardware like handles, locks, and latches generally falls in the range of $50 to $200.
  • Glass Panel Replacement: This is often the most variable cost. Replacing a single pane of glass in the sliding panel can start around $200, while replacing a large, double-paned insulated glass unit (IGU) can cost $600 or more, especially for energy-efficient or tempered glass.
  • Frame Repair: Addressing damage to the door frame itself can range from $150 to $400.
  • Labor Rates: Many professionals charge an hourly labor rate, which in the Bay Area typically falls between $50 and $100+ per hour, depending on the company's expertise and the job's complexity.
